497.267 Disposition of withdrawals from the care and maintenance trust fund; notice to purchasers and depositors.—Withdrawals from the care and maintenance trust fund shall be used solely for the care and maintenance of the cemetery, including maintenance of monuments, which maintenance may not be deemed to include the cleaning, refinishing, repairing, or replacement of monuments; for reasonable costs of administering the care and maintenance; and for reasonable costs of administering the trust fund. At the time of making a sale or receiving an initial deposit, the cemetery company shall deliver to the person to whom the sale is made, or who makes a deposit, a written instrument which shall specifically state the purposes for which withdrawals from the trust fund shall be used.History.—s. 13, ch. 59-363; s. 3, ch. 76-168; s. 1, ch. 77-457; ss. 18, 39, 40, ch. 80-238; ss. 2, 3, ch. 81-318; s. 9, ch. 85-202; s. 1, ch. 89-8; ss. 89, 122, ch. 93-399; s. 49, ch. 2004-301; s. 7, ch. 2016-172.Note.—Former s. 559.42; s. 497.022; s. 497.241.
